Hey All,

I have been receiving very positive feedback from magicians who have purchased the Strike Locked Doubles download. However, some are encountering the same situation in the learning process. They can execute a strike locked double right after watching the explanation, but then a couple of days later they start to run into striking triples or singles. This seems to be very common. Also, a few struggle with getting the 'lock' down pat. This is part of the normal process of learning and I call it the "Fog." So, I am posting some tips on how to over come the fog in the Secret Sessions area for those here on the Café that have purchased SLD. They should help clear away the fog and help get people on point.
